New Jersey Recreational Cannabis Sales Begin

Veriheal

Just a day after worldwide celebrations of cannabis, legal sales of recreational marijuana became for New Jersey residents. On April 21st, 2022, the state opened the doors to recreational cannabis sales within authorized medical dispensaries. New York Senator Introduces Cannabis Cultivation Bill

Cannabis Law Report

Senator Jeremy Cooney of New York introduced a bill on July 20 that would build upon the state’s recreational cannabis law with a focus on getting cultivation up and running.
